Resumo

The paper offers an interpretation of Bethe approximation based on comparison of spin clusters of different sizes on the Cayley tree. Based on this interpretation, the authors suggested the method to construct Bethe approximation for the node- or bond-diluted Ising magnet. The method provides an accurate value of the percolation threshold for the Bethe lattice. For different variations of this method, the authors constructed spontaneous magnetizations at zero and final temperatures as a function of concentration of magnetic atoms and found an analytical expression for the critical indicator of the correlation length.
